Edward Lorusso is a writer, producer, composer, and film historian. He graduated from the University of Maine at Orono with B.A. and M.A. degrees in English. He earned his Ph.D. in Modern American and British Literature from the University of New Mexico.

He has taught at the University of Maine, University of New Mexico, and Trinidad State Junior College in Colorado. He has produced silent-film restorations for DVD, including The Restless Sex (1920), For Better, for Worse (1919), Beauty's Worth (1922), April Folly (1920), Buried Treasure (1921), On Dangerous Ground (1917),Ducks and Drakes (1921), The Bride's Play (1922), and Enchantment (1921).

The latter three films have been broadcast on Turner Classic Movies. He has also authored the book "The Silent Films of Marion Davies."
